Rabbit damage is almost always the result of their appetite for our plants. These fences should be at least to 1 inch thick and two feet high.

How to get rid of rabbits in your yard. First you ll need to fence off rabbit food sources. They eat flower and vegetable plants in spring and summer and the bark of fruit and ornamental trees and shrubs in the fall and winter. Construct a chicken wire fence around all your garden and ornamental plants even the big bushes. Dealing with burrowing for wild rabbit burrows there are many ways of managing them including blocking them fumigation baiting trapping ripping them destroying their habitat habitat modification and other means of control.
